Margaret Elley Felt's autobiographical Gyppo Logger, originally
published in 1963, tells a story almost universally overlooked in
the history of the logging industry: the emergence of family-based,
independent contract or "gyppo" loggers in the post-World War II
timber economy, and the crucial role of women within that economy.
For seven years Margaret Felt was her husband's partner in their
logging business - driving truck, keeping the wage rolls, and
jawboning her way into more credit at the supply stores. Margaret
Elley Felt is the author of thirteen books in addition to Gyppo
Logger. She has contributed to popular magazines including National
Wildlife and Parents Magazine, and was an editor and public
information officer for several Washington State agencies.
